Can you survive on Ceres?

No one could live unprotected on the surface, but future astronauts could mine water from Ceres to create oxygen and rocket fuel. Gravity on Ceres is about 2.8 percent of that on Earth.

What does the inside of Ceres look like?

Ceres probably has a solid core and a mantle made of water ice. In fact, Ceres could be composed of as much as 25 percent water. If that is correct, Ceres has more water than Earth does. Ceres’ crust is rocky and dusty with large salt deposits.

Can you see Ceres with binoculars?

Astronomers measure the brightness of objects in space using a scale called “magnitude.” On that scale, the lower the magnitude number of an object, the brighter it appears in the sky. Because Ceres is only magnitude 7.2, you will need binoculars to spot it.

Is Ceres visible to naked eye?

Ceres’s small size means that even at its brightest it is too dim to be seen by the naked eye, except under extremely dark skies. Its apparent magnitude ranges from 6.7 to 9.3, peaking at opposition (when it is closest to Earth) once every 15- to 16-month synodic period.

Is there water on Ceres?

Ceres, the largest asteroid in the solar system, seems to have liquid water seeping onto its surface, according to a new paper in Nature Astronomy. Data from NASA’s Dawn orbiter, the study suggests, show signs that it may be harboring an ocean deep underground.

Is Ceres cold or hot?

The surface is relatively warm for an asteroid, the average surface temperature is about 235 degrees Kelvin or minus 36 degrees Fahrenheit or minus 38 degrees Celsius.

What is the temperature on Ceres?

While living on Ceres, you’d be subject to extreme shifts in temperature. The daytime temperature is usually about minus 100 degrees Fahrenheit (minus 73 degrees Celsius), and the nighttime temperature is minus 225 F (minus 143 C).

Does Ceres have an ocean?

NASA scientists say that Ceres, a dwarf planet in the Asteroid Belt, is still holding onto pockets of a subsurface, liquid water ocean. Remnants of an ancient water ocean are buried beneath the icy crust of dwarf planet Ceres ā€” or, at least, lingering pockets of one.
